WebAug 3, 2014 · The ACE is not really diagnostic in sarcoidosis. Where it becomes useful is in monitoring. If it is elevated at diagnosis it can be used to monitor disease acitivity or response to treatment. ACE is less likely to be elevated in chronic sarcoidosis though. Low blood pressure symptoms Dizziness, … WebNov 1, 1997 · Elevated ACE activity was found in 17 (23%) of the MS patients as compared with two (6%) of the controls. There was a loose correlation between increases in the ACE level and changes in total plaque volume. Collard et al similarly found that of 71 MS patients, 22.5% had "false positive" antinuclear antibody (ANA) testing (vs 7.1% of controls). WebJul 29, 2013 · Elevated serum ACE activity is found in 60–70% of sarcoidosis patients. Usually, the ACE activity is mildly increased (<3-fold the upper limit of the reference … WebThe presence of high levels of angiotensin-converting enzyme (ACE) in a patient with infiltrative heart disease may increase suspicion of sarcoidosis. WebCSF ACE level was found to be elevated at 4.1 U/L (normal 0–2.8 U/L). A serum ACE level was normal, 26 U/L (normal 14–82 U/L). 1,25 dihydroxy vitamin D level was elevated at 154 pg/mL (normal 18–78 pg/mL). A combined positron emission tomography (PET)-CT scan did not show any thoracic or extrathoracic hypermetabolic lesion.

WebWhen you have high blood pressure, the heart has to work harder to pump blood. The strain causes the walls of the heart's pumping chamber to thicken. This condition is called left ventricular hypertrophy. Eventually, the heart can't pump enough blood to meet the body's needs, causing heart failure.
